Árpád von Klimó, Professor of History at Catholic University, is author most recently of Remembering Cold Days: The 1942 Massacre of Novi Sad and Hungarian Politics and Society, 1942-1989 (2018), Hungary since 1945 (2018), and, edited with Irina Levezeanu, The Routledge History of East Central Europe since 1700 (2017). He is currently writing a history of Cardinal Mindszenty and anti-communism, in Western Europe, Africa, and Latin America.
